Key Concepts and Overview

When discussing the licensing process through Casino Kahnawake, several core concepts emerge. First, it is essential to understand the jurisdiction’s legal framework, which is designed to promote fair gaming practices while protecting players. The KGC operates under the authority of the Mohawk Council of Kahnawake, which grants it the power to regulate online gaming activities. Operators must familiarize themselves with the specific requirements for obtaining a license, including financial stability, operational integrity, and adherence to responsible gaming practices. Additionally, the KGC emphasizes the importance of transparency and accountability, which are vital for maintaining trust within the industry.

Main Features and Details

The licensing process through Casino Kahnawake involves several key components that operators must navigate. First, applicants must submit a comprehensive application that includes detailed information about their business model, financial projections, and operational plans. This application is subject to rigorous scrutiny by the KGC, which assesses the applicant’s suitability to operate within its jurisdiction. Furthermore, operators must demonstrate compliance with technical standards, including software integrity and security measures. The KGC also requires operators to implement responsible gaming policies, ensuring that players are protected from potential harm associated with gambling.

  • Application Submission: A detailed application must be prepared and submitted, outlining the operator’s business model and financial health.
  • Compliance Checks: The KGC conducts thorough checks to ensure that applicants meet all regulatory requirements.
  • Technical Standards: Operators must adhere to specific technical standards regarding software and security.
  • Responsible Gaming Policies: Implementation of policies to protect players is mandatory.
